[ECE Department] Professor Jaehyouk Choi’s research teams win Presidential Award and Corporate Special Awards at the 26th Korea Semiconductor Design Challenge

October 29, 2025l Hit 13

Three research teams from the Integrated Circuits and Systems Laboratory (ICSL) led by Professor Jaehyuck Choi received top honors at the 26th Korea Semiconductor Design Challenge. The team composed of researchers Jeongbeom Seo, Yuhwan Shin, Junseok Lee and Joohan Lee won the Presidential Award, while the teams of Munjae Chae, Seheon Jang, Seungjae Lee and Sarang Lee, and Jaeho Kim, Myeongho Han, Hyunjun Song and Seohyeon Kwak each received Corporate Special Awards sponsored by MathWorks Korea and SK hynix, respectively.

Presidential Award: Ultra-low-power quadrature clock generation and distribution technology with jitter filtering and instantaneous toggling functionality for next-generation High Bandwidth Memory (HBM) semiconductor applications

Corporate Special Award (MathWorks Korea): A 65fsrms-Jitter and-272dB-FoMjitter,N, Fractional-N Digital PLL with a Quantization–Error-Compensating BBPD and an Orthogonal-Polynomial LMS Calibration

Corporate Special Award (SK hynix): High-speed, command-aware hybrid voltage regulator with minimized voltage drop for next-generation HBM semiconductor applications
